Types of in Wall Fireplaces

An in-wall fireplace is a stylish method to add warmth and ambience to your living space. They are simple to install and maintain.

Installing an in-wall fireplace involves first cutting holes according to the specifications of the manufacturer. Build a frame or "bump" out the wall around the unit to give it a polished appearance.

Ethanol

Ethanol fireplaces are a great choice for those looking to create a stylish and modern-looking fireplace in their home, but don't want to incur the cost of constructing a wood burning fireplace. They are typically mounted on walls or recessed and can be put in virtually any room of the house. This type of fireplace provides homeowners a safe, environmentally-friendly option since it doesn't create harmful or toxic substances when it's burned.

One of the main advantages of Ethanol fireplaces is that they are easy to set up and use. You pour a small amount fuel made of ethanol into the burner, and light it with the stove lighter. The fire will burn for up to four hours and then fade away. Ethanol fireplaces don't emit any smoke and can be used in areas where a wood-burning fireplace might not be suitable.

They're also a great alternative for those who live in condos or apartments that have restrictions on what they can do with their home. They also work well for businesses since they can be put in waiting rooms or other public spaces.

The only downside of an ethanol fireplace is that it does require oxygen to burn, which is why it shouldn't be used in rooms that are not ventilated. Keep a fire on the wall extinguisher in close proximity to the fireplace and keep any flammable objects at least a meter away.

In addition to being simple to use they are also relatively inexpensive to maintain and purchase. They can be purchased at major stores and they are available in a variety of styles. Certain fireplaces can be controlled with a smartphone application, allowing you to switch it off and on at any time you wish. You should make sure that your fireplace is completely cool before you refill it or restart it.

Electricity

Certain electric fireplaces are designed to be recessed into walls. Some are completely recessed, while others may be partially recessive. This kind of fireplace is ideal for those who want a fully finished look as it doesn't require chimneys and can be installed in a tiny space.

You can build a frame to keep the fireplace in place after it is installed. Some homeowners choose to add a mantel above the fireplace that is built into the wall to create a striking focal point for the room. Always follow the manufacturer's directions and pay attention to recommended distances and clearances. This is especially important when it comes to making sure that your fireplace doesn't get too close to anything that could catch fire.

It is important to remember that your in-wall fire place must always be on its own distinct circuit regardless of its size or shape. If a fireplace is connected into an outlet with other appliances, it might draw too much power and cause the outlet to overheat. This could result in the blowing of a circuit breaker or fuse.

The installation of a wall-mounted fireplace is more complex than installing an ethanol model. A professional is typically required to make sure that the fireplace is properly mounted within the wall. This is especially applicable to built-in units that are designed to be completely integrated into the wall.

This type of installation also requires adequate room for the heat vents as well as the gas line. The fireplace must be placed near carbon monoxide detectors to ensure that you will be aware of the dangers of CO levels in your home.

Gas

Gas fireplaces have the same heat and style of traditional wood burning fireplaces, but without the need for a chimney. They are easy to install and are more secure than their wood-burning counterparts. They also come with a range of design options that are sure to complement your style.

Installing a gas fireplace in a wall is the initial step. Find the best place in your home to install it. Take into consideration the layout of the room and furniture when deciding a location for your fireplace. Once you've determined the best place to put it, cut an opening in the wall that is similar to the size of the fireplace unit. Then, follow the instructions of the manufacturer to install the unit.

The instructions for your specific fireplace on the company's website or inside the box of the unit. The installation process will differ based on your choice of fireplace and the construction of your home. If you are installing a gas fireplace, it is crucial to follow the manufacturer's guidelines regarding venting and clearances from combustible materials.

Direct-vent systems are utilized by the majority of gas fires that are in-wall. This means they draw combustion air from outside through a vent on your wall outside and then expel the combustion byproducts to the outside. This is the most well-known and secure option for a gas fireplace in the wall.

Some gas fireplaces use an electronic ignition, whereas others rely on an igniter to light the burner. If your fireplace in wall has an electric ignition, just press a switch on the wall or a remote control to turn the fireplace on. You can also put the fireplace on auto-pilot, Recommended Studying which will keep the fire lit even when you are not present in the room.

Carbon monoxide detectors are an additional essential safety measure when using fireplaces. Carbon monoxide, a product of gas combustion, can be poisonous to the air of your home if it enters the system. To decrease the risk of poisoning by carbon monoxide it is recommended to install an alarm for carbon monoxide near any source of combustion that produces an ignition source (such as your in-wall fireplace). These detectors are available at most hardware shops.
